On this Friday edition of the Front Page Football Podcast, host Christian Marchetti is joined by FPF writer Jake Holub to run the rule over a bunch of news items in the A-League Men and surrounding the Socceroos!
The boys first dissect Western United's 2-2 draw with Melbourne Victory in the A-League Men, where Daniel Penha continued his excellent form and Tony Popovic's side once again showcased their inconsistency (1:38). Elsewhere, the Mariners are through to the Inter-Zonal Final of the AFC Cup after a 0-0 draw in their second leg against Indian side Odisha, and Christian and Jake wonder if we should expect them to lift the trophy (10:56).
In other A-League Men news, rumours are circulating around the Western Sydney Wanderers and head coach Marko Rudan, with the boys discussing the fit of some of the managerial candidates that have been linked with the job earlier this week (17:11).
Later in the pod, they talk everything Socceroos, first starting with their thoughts on Graham Arnold's latest squad selection for the upcoming qualifiers against Lebanon (34:22), before finishing with an analysis of the comments made by Football Australia Chief Football Officer Ernie Merrick in The Sydney Morning Herald about Australia's Asian Cup performance (43:55).
